49ers Sign Third-Round QB C.J. Beathard

The San Francisco 49ers have signed third-round QB C.J. Beathard to a four-year rookie contract, according to Matt Maiocco.

Beathard, 23, was selected by the 49ers with the No. 104 overall pick after San Francisco elected to trade up to acquire him. In total, the 49ers gave up a forth- and seventh-round pick in this year’s draft for the right to select him.

According to OverTheCap.com, Beathard will receive a four-year contract worth $3,106,288, which includes a signing bonus of $706,284.

During his four-year college career at Iowa, Beathard completed 454 passes on 782 attempts (58.1 percent) for 5,562 yards (7.1 YPA), 40 touchdowns and 19 interceptions.
